Which one of the following will be able to show geometrical isomerism if complexes are square planar? .

A

`Ma_(4)`

B

`Ma_(3)b`

C

`Mabcd`

D

`[M(A A)_(2)]`

Text Solution

Verified by Experts

The correct Answer is:
C
